Pro-coalition military brigade commander dies from Corona in Aden

ADEN, June 2 (YPA) – A senior military commander loyal to Saudi-led coalition forces on Tuesday died in Aden province as a result of contracting Corona virus (COVID-19).

Local sources in Aden city told Yemen Press Agency that Brigadier General al-Hamza al-Jadani died in a hospital in the city after he had contracted the virus.

Al-Jadani’s body was transferred to his hometown in Mudiyah district of Abyan province for burial, the sources added.

The city of Aden has been witnessing dozens of deaths on a daily basis since the beginning of May due to the outbreak of fever diseases, including the COVID-19 pandemic.
